One policeman was injured in an attack on a police outpost in Charikot overnight in continuing rebel violence, state-owned Radio Nepal said. The army repulsed the attack, the radio said. Maoist casualty figures were not available.

Insurgents Friday broke a four-month  truce to end a six-year communist insurgency and  for the first time targeted the army.
